Demo程序里面没有配第13步.

14步及以后,都是配置Device

14.发出NOP是为了使CKE保持高电平

    // 4. 初始化DDR2 DRAM
    //DirectCmd    chip0 Deselect
    ldr    r1, =0x07000000
    str    r1, [r0, #DMC_DIRECTCMD]

14执行完,15也没有配置. 15是为了让device保持稳定,进入工作状态. 由于刚开始CKE一直拉高,早就进入稳定状态了,这里不需要check

 //step 16:DirectCmd chip0 PALL   //PALL发布以后,所有的bank已经初始化完毕,可以进入工作状态.ldr r1, =0x01000000                 str r1, [r0, #DMC_DIRECTCMD]

46. DDR2内存初始化代码分析-9相关推荐

  1. 48. DDR2内存初始化代码分析-11

    现在的UART初始化代码,并显示了地址0xE000 0000里面的内容. /** Memory Setup stuff - taken from blob memsetup.S** Copyright ...

  2. 42. DDR2内存初始化代码分析-5

    前面的Physical/DLL部分已经初始化完毕.接下来接着进行原来的第5步,初始化DMC0的其它部分,包括时序等. // 3. 初始化DMC0//step 5: ConControl auto re ...

  3. 43. DDR2内存初始化代码分析-6

    接下来就是进入手册的第6步,设置Memory Control //step 6: MemControl BL=4, 1 chip, DDR2 type, dynamic self refresh, f ...

  4. 44. DDR2内存初始化代码分析-7

    //step 8:PrechConfigldr r1, =0xFF000000 str r1, [r0, #DMC_PRECHCONFIG] 如果是read,read完成以后,经过tp_cnt时间之后 ...

  5. 38. DDR2内存初始化代码分析-1

  6. linux内存映射起始地址,内存初始化代码分析(三):创建系统内存地址映射

    内存初始化代码分析(三):创建系统内存地址映射 作者:linuxer 发布于:2016-11-24 12:08 分类:内存管理 一.前言 经过内存初始化代码分析(一)和内存初始化代码分析(二)的过渡, ...

  7. 内存管理代码分析 stm32

    (1)malloc函数用于内存申请,free函数用于内存释放. (2)内存管理表的项值代表的意义:当该项值为0的时候,代表对应的内存块未被占用,当该项值非零的时候,代表该项对应的内存块已经被占用,其数 ...

  8. 高通SDX12:USB3.0驱动初始化代码分析

    1. Code Overview 高通SDX12平台使用synopsys dwc3的USB3.0控制器IP.早期的初始化是分两部分进行的,一个在高通官方提供的驱动中初始化,位于kernel/msm-5 ...

  9. Linux内存初始化(四) 创建系统内存地址映射

    一.前言 经过内存初始化代码分析(一)和内存初始化代码分析(二)的过渡,我们终于来到了内存初始化的核心部分:paging_init.当然本文不能全部解析完该函数(那需要的篇幅太长了),我们只关注创建系 ...

最新文章

  1. python话雷达图-使用Python绘制雷达图
  2. 7篇必读ACM MM 2019论文:图神经网络+多媒体
  3. [BZOJ 4034][HAOI2015]树上操作(欧拉序列+线段树)
  4. Java并发:volatile内存可见性和指令重排
  5. D. Bananas in a Microwave
  6. mysql更新字符串中某个字符串_mysql更新某个字符串字段的部分内容
  7. php 判断分辨率做判断,PHP判断是否是成人照片或者裸照:基于皮肤像素点来检测图片裸照的类文件...
  8. python 找到装饰器_Python 装饰器的总结(一)
  9. 具体数学-第10课(素数和阶乘的有趣性质)
  10. Office文档修复介绍之:laola文件格式介绍
  11. c语言实现按键的抖动与消除,7.3 按键消抖
  12. Simulink与Siemens PLC联合调试
  13. android 分区 PT,Android:pt 、sp、dp之间的换算
  14. matlab制作水印,怎么在含有水印的图像中提取出水印
  15. 侯捷C++八部曲笔记(二、STL标准库和泛型编程)
  16. FleaPHP 开发指南 - 3. 应用程序入口
  17. win10如何打开计算机窗口,Win10如何打开运行窗口_Win10打开运行窗口快捷键-192路由网...
  18. 【2018可信云大会】太平洋保险丰隽玮:微服务架构实施与治理
  19. 当创新面对“顾客是上帝”和“市场调查”之类
  20. mtk android vibration小结

热门文章

  1. (2019) PHP Strom php 开发环境搭建 教程(详解)
  2. Mac设置屏保后,显示屏保没有立即锁屏
  3. android中获取打气筒服务的三种形式
  4. 【ROS】RViz使用详解
  5. 初级计算机操作员职业资格证书,计算机操作员国家职业标准
  6. php中实现记住密码下次自动登录的例子
  7. 设计模式之----状态模式(State-pattern)的理解
  8. [arduino]蓝牙开关灯
  9. 地理坐标转换 - 地理信息系统(3)
  10. SQL Server:数据库介绍